About Surulere, Lagos
Surulere is a Local Government Area (LGA) located in Lagos state, Nigeria. This area is a residential and commercial area located on the mainland of Lagos city. Surlere is undoubtedly one of the key transport nodes of Lagos, as it connects the city's mainland with Lagos Island and Victoria Island. Basically, it serves as a mid-point between the island and mainland and living there ensures you have quick and easy access to both areas.
